Some time ago I have read some news saying that Microsoft will discontinue support of the Public Folders in future versions of MS Exchange, and that were really bad news for both me (as the one who intensively uses Public Folders) and for Public Folder Watcher...
But this month I read one article from MS saying that Public Folders are really popular and will be supported for another 10 years. Seems like a great news...
Also it seems that lots of users will be needing Public Folder Watcher for another 10 years :) Really great.
